Background technique
In recent years, as China's car ownership grows continuously and fast and vehicle service life is continuously increased, automobile Repair paint becomes one of fastest-rising coating variety of China's coating industry.However, domestic automobile repair paint is universal at present Using traditional solvent type coating, solvent based coating all can inevitably discharge big weight organic in production and work progress Object (VOC) and hazardous air pollutants (HAPS) are closed, human health is seriously endangered and pollute environment.Therefore, 2010, country GB 24409-2009 " limits of harmful substances in the car paint " standard of promulgation, the considered critical discharge amount of car paint VOC; At the beginning of 2015, National Ministry of Finance combines again with the State Tax Administration have been issued " about the notice for imposing the consumption tax to coating ", " notice " is required from 1 day 2 months 15 years, and the coating to (VOC) content of volatile organic compounds under Construction State higher than 420g/L is in life Production, consigned processing and import link impose the consumption tax, and the applicable tax rate is 4%.
For green, the sustainable development for meeting environmental requirements and pushing automobile repairing paint industry, automobile repairing paint is just Develop towards Water-borne modification, high solid and powdery paints direction, and Water-borne modification is most effective approach.
Metal flash paint is can to change the finishing coat for showing different brightness and color with viewing angle, due to special Metallic luster and enjoy great popularity, therefore carrying out coating to vehicle body using metal flash paint is current most popular technique.With water Property acrylic resin be main film forming substance water-based metal metallic finishe can room-temperature self crosslinking, have fast drying, low cost etc. excellent Point, but also generally existing difficult toning, ply adhesion difference and poor water resistance the shortcomings that;It is with aqueous polyester resin-amino resins The water-based metal metallic finishe of main film forming substance good, good water resistance and chemical-resistant with adhesive force, but need to exist Solidify under 140~180 DEG C of hot conditions.Car refinishing paint requires paint film adhesion excellent, gloss with higher, quick-drying, good Good water resistance, chemical-resistant and resistance to ag(e)ing, it is necessary to being capable of low-temperature setting.

The purpose of the present invention can be achieved through the following technical solutions:
A kind of car repair aqueous polyurethane metal flash paint, the metal flash paint by component A and B component in mass ratio 4~10:1 composition, in which:
Component A presses the component of mass parts: 40-70 parts of water-based hydroxyl acrylic emulsion, aqueous aluminum powder starches 20-40 parts, pigment 1-5 parts, 2-4 parts of coalescing agent, 0.1-0.5 parts of substrate wetting agents, 0.1-1 parts of defoaming agent, 0.5-2 parts of thickener, aluminium powder orientation Auxiliary agent 0.1-5 parts, 1-5 parts of UV absorbers, 0.1-10 parts of deionized water of arrangement;
B component presses the component of mass parts: 60-90 parts of HDI type isocyanate curing agent, 10-40 parts of anhydrous diluents, takes off 1-5 parts of aqua;
Wherein: the water-based hydroxyl acrylic emulsion is to be prepared via a method which to obtain:
(1) mass parts are pressed by 10-30 parts of methyl methacrylates, 2-10 parts of methacrylic acid positive definite esters, 5-15 parts of benzene second Alkene, 20-30 part hydroxyethyl methacrylate, 8-12 parts of methacrylic acids, 10-15 parts of Isooctyl acrylate monomers, 10-15 parts of 2- first All monomers are uniformly mixed by base -2- acrylic acid, 1-5 parts of mixed surfactants and 30-50 parts of distilled water under agitation Prepare pre-emulsion;
(2) stirring of 10% pre-emulsion is added and is warming up to 75 DEG C, the potassium peroxydisulfate initiator for being added 0.3% keeps reaction temperature 75 DEG C of stirring polymerization 1h are spent, remaining pre-emulsion and initiator are slowly added in reaction flask simultaneously, addition, which finishes, to continue to stir After mixing reaction 1h, 85 DEG C of heat preservation 2h are warming up to, are cooled to 40 DEG C, neutralizer is added and adjusts pH value 7.0-9.0, heat preservation It filters, discharge after 20min, obtain water-based hydroxyl acrylic emulsion;
Aqueous aluminum powder slurry is to be prepared via a method which to obtain: under the state that stirs at low speed by 5-10 part distilled water with 5-10 parts of butyl glycol ethers are mixed evenly, and adjust high-speed mixer revolving speed and in 400-600r/min and sequentially add 0.05- 0.2 part of dimethyl ethanol amine neutralizer, 0.1-5 parts of dispersing agents and 10-20 parts of aluminium powders are dispersed with stirring uniformly to no agglomeration, obtain Aqueous aluminum powder slurry.

Lotion obtained by Examples 1 to 4 and aqueous aluminum powder slurry and 1~4 gained lotion of comparative example and aqueous aluminum powder slurry are taken Car repair aqueous polyurethane metal flash paint is made in the formula of table 1.According to HG/T 4570-2013 " automobile water-based paint " The standard method of defined carries out test plate (panel) production, maintenance and performance test, and resulting main coating property index is shown in Table 2.
By comparing the test result of embodiment 3 and comparative example 1 it can be concluded that suitable soft or hard by design The proportion of monomer, glass transition temperature, hydroxy radical content can be made low VOC, high glaze, high rigidity water-based hydroxyl acrylic acid Lotion, the aqueous polyurethane metal flash paint gloss of preparation is high, hardness is high, has excellent water-fast, acid and alkali-resistance, salt fog resistance With guarantor's light colour retention.
By comparing the test result of embodiment 1 and comparative example 2 it can be concluded that selecting suitable carboxylic monomer It is an important factor for improving car repair aqueous polyurethane metal flash paint stemness, due to the crosslinking of isocyanates and hydroxyl In reaction, it is higher than secondary hydroxyl with the reactivity of primary hydroxyl, therefore select aqueous the third of the synthesis of hydroxyethyl methacrylate monomer Olefin(e) acid lotion drying time is shorter, and hardness of film is higher.
By comparing the test result of embodiment 4 and comparative example 3 it can be concluded that passing through formula design and excellent Change, select quick-dry type coalescing agent, and a variety of isocyanate curing agents are compounded, suitable solvent is selected to dilute, adjusts The evaporation rate of solvent and water improves paint film rate of drying on the basis of guaranteeing paint film good appearance and performance, shortens coating Time improves repairing efficiency.
By comparing the test result of embodiment 2 and comparative example 4 it can be concluded that UV absorbers are for height It is essential with aqueous polyurethane metal flash paint to protect light colour retention car repair.(the comparative example when lacking UV absorbers 4), the gloss of coating, stemness and every mechanical performance no significant difference, water-fast and chemical-resistant are but resistance to also without being substantially reduced Artificial weathering aging reduces obvious.
